Everybody dreams of figures like Mazinger Z, Robotech, Figma, S.H. Figuarts or even those from Marvel! But those who are on a limited budget and can't spend money on a 45-50 dollar figure (ahem, S.H. Figuarts) look into our pockets and only find a moth...sad but true.
Being a collector sometimes is an expensive hobby but there is always a way to do it and it is called
FUNKO POP!
The Funko Pop! figures are 3 3/4 inch vinyl figures that range from Mickey Mouse to World of Warcrafts figures and the prices can be anywhere as low as $5.00 (at your local Five Below) to $12.99 for regular editions. If you feel like "I want something more unique", you can find Limited Edition Funko Pop! figures starting at $24 (Of course paying premium price).
To Box or Un-box, that is the question:
The detail in some of the figures is amazing and keeping them in their boxes could be a good idea but
sometimes you can miss out on some great detail work or catch things that the clear plastic front of the box doesn't show.
Funko Pop! has Limited Edition figures for every comic convention and those are the most hunted
ones. Last year at NYCC (New York Comic Con) we were lucky enough to grab Vegeta from Toy Tokyo Limited Edition even though the line was huge by mid morning.

Bandai created and continues to dominate the character model kit market around the world, most commonly represented in the billion dollar Gundam franchise and Gunpla model kits. Bandai brings over 30 years of model kit experience to the all-new SpruKits line of articulated figural model kits. With SpruKits, kids and adult fans can build their favorite action figure characters and have their creation look like a great collectable action figure without needing any glue, paint or scissors. Fans of action figures, collectors and model builders will absolutely love the exciting innovation and detailed SpruKits figures they are able to easily build, pose and display. Don't just play, create with SpruKits! Create your hero from the ground up. SpruKits Arkham City Batman is assembled by you from 161 pieces with no paint, glue or cutting required to build a 9.5 inch tall, highly detailed figure with true to life action hero movement and articulation. These kits allow junior engineers to experience the joy of building as they snap together and assemble the various pieces to build their favorite characters and have the pride that comes with being able to say "I built," rather than "I have."
